| Therapy
Section |
| There
are many and diverse schools of counselling and
psychotherapy which tends to be confusing for the lay
person. Whichever model a therapist has adopted the
relationship between therapist and client is crucial
and the key to change, growth and successful therapy.
Affective therapy is a humanistic integrative model
which emphasizes the observation of one's own feelings
and reactions to others as a basis for understanding
of the self whilst also using methods and aspects of
various therapies.
